
From Lightforce Portable Lighting Systems of Australia comes the Striker
170 adjustable off-road light. These 100-Watt 6" lights were perfect for the
front of the Garvin Wilderness rack on our Project '94 X-treme, making it
better equipped for night wheeling and setting up camp.
Installing the lights was a snap, we simply bolted them to the
light-tabs on our Garvin rack, then ran the wiring from a switch on the
shifter console in a basic wiring scheme. The lights are adjusted by turning
the bezel to the right ot left, focusing the beam from flood to spot or
anywhere in between.
The Striker 170 is lightweight,
highly durable, and is available for a wide variety of applications.
These lights are sold separatly come standard with a clear protective cover, and colored covers can
be ordered. We've already bashed them with some tree branches, with
no damage whatsoever. For a lightweight, adjustable, high-power light,
you can't beat Lightforce.
